A. As used in this section the following terms shall have the following meaning:
(1) “Buyer” means any person who buys produce from a producer for resale or processing.
(2) “Person” means any individual, corporation, partnership, association, or other legal entity.
(3) “Produce” means strawberries and other fruits and vegetables which are sold for processing or for resale in fresh, frozen, canned, or processed form.
(4) “Producer” means any owner, tenant, or operator of land in this state who has an interest in and receives all or any part of the proceeds from the sale of produce grown on that land.
B. Each producer who sells produce to a buyer shall have the right to request and receive payment for the produce within forty-five days from the date the produce is delivered.
C. The Department of Agriculture shall enforce the provisions of this Section.
